Repairs to window locks using UPVC

uPVC is a popular option for renovations and new homes. They offer a range of benefits, such as their durability, ease of maintenance, and energy efficiency. These windows are BPAand phthalate-free making them safe for children. They are also rustproof and don't require varnishing or painting. They will not get warped, rot or leak, and are simple to clean. However, despite their long-lasting properties and ease of maintenance, sometimes your uPVC windows may develop issues that require professional attention. This could be a drafty or damaged window or a lock that is broken, or a damaged handle.

Often, uPVC door and window locks can become damaged over time because of wear and tear or accidental damage. This can cause them to be less effective and more vulnerable to burglaries. It is therefore essential to fix the parts as soon as you can. You can get a double glazed window repairs near me-glazing expert from your area to do this. This type of expert is trained to perform a variety of repairs and upgrades on uPVC windows and doors. They may also suggest additional security products, such as letterbox guards, door viewers, and door chains.

If your uPVC window won't close properly, it could be because of an indentation between the frame and the sash. This can lead to draughts, but it can also cause water damage and damp. To test this, try putting a piece paper between the frame and the sash to see if the frame can be sealed.

To repair this, you'll have to take off the seal around the frame and sash. Then, you'll have to remove the locking gearbox from its place inside the frame. To access the gearbox you will require a flat screwdriver or torch. After removing the gearbox you will need to replace with a new one that is identical in size and design.

You can also hire a local Tasker to help you fix the uPVC window lock. They'll have all the necessary tools for the job that they will bring with them. They will also be acquainted with the different kinds of uPVC windows and will be able to recognize yours on the phone. They will be able to diagnose the issue quickly and give you an estimate for the repair work.

UPVC window frame repair

If your uPVC windows have cracks, holes, or an unsound window seal, it's important to fix the problem as soon as you notice it. These issues can cause the glass to fog, and could lead to water leaks. The frames can also be damaged, which can lower the insulation value and causing higher the cost of energy. Most of these problems are easily addressed by an expert or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repair is more efficient than replacing the entire window, but there are instances when it is better to replace the entire window. This is particularly true if the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are many factors that affect the total cost of UPVC window replacement, including the type of material and the amount of work involved. A complete replacement may cost between $100 and $1000 for a window. The cost will vary based on the severity of damage and whether or not a new installation is needed.

Cleaning UPVC windows is crucial to avoid moisture and dirt buildup. This will help you avoid costly repairs later on. Generally, you should do this at least two times a year. You could also use WD-40 to lubricate the moving parts on your UPVC windows. Before cleaning the frame, it's best to get rid of any cobwebs or dust with a soft bristle brush. You can sand any scratches on the frames to make them look brand new.

Window frames made of wood are susceptible to rot over time. The frames can also become swollen and dry from the sun and heat, which causes them to crack or split. In general wooden frames require more frequent repairs than UPVC or fiberglass models. These issues can be fixed with simple fixes that are more affordable than full replacements.

UPVC frames are an excellent option for homeowners, as they provide a range of advantages over wood frames. UPVC is strong, simple to maintain, and aesthetically appealing. It is also more environmentally sustainable and helps keep energy bills low. To cut down on the need for expensive UPVC repair it is possible to fix minor issues by repairing the beading and sill. You can also make the frames more attractive by staining or painting them.
